About This Landmark

The South China Sea, near Zhuhai in Guangdong, China, offers a breathtaking expanse of shimmering waters and endless horizons. This serene location is renowned for its stunning coastal beauty, where the sky meets the sea in a seamless blend. The key feature of this area is its pristine beaches, complemented by the vast ocean teeming with marine life. The uniqueness of the South China Sea lies in its rich biodiversity and the tranquil atmosphere that draws visitors to its shores. Located in an area with a deep historical context, these waters have been essential trading routes since ancient times, imbuing them with a storied past. The blend of sea breezes, sandy shores, and distant islands creates a mesmerizing landscape perfect for relaxation and exploration. Visitors often enjoy the panoramic views of the setting sun casting golden hues over the water, making it a sought-after destination for those seeking natural beauty and peaceful retreats.

Adventure Guide to South China Sea

  1. Beach Strolling in Zhuhai

    • Special Feature: Enjoy long walks on the soft sandy beaches with breathtaking ocean views.
    • Highlights: Occasionally spot unique migratory birds and enjoy local seafood at nearby eateries.
    • Tips: Visit during the spring for mild weather and fewer crowds.
  2. Island Hopping Tours

    • Special Feature: Explore the nearby islands, each offering unique landscapes and flora.
    • Highlights: Experience traditional fishing villages and uninhabited islands.
    • Tips: Pack light, bring water and sunscreen, and wear comfortable shoes.
  3. Scuba Diving and Snorkeling

    • Special Feature: Discover vibrant coral reefs and diverse marine life.
    • Highlights: Dive sites offer a chance to see colorful fish and maybe even a turtle or two.
    • Tips: Best viewed in the morning; local guides can enhance the experience with their expertise.

Visitor Tips:

  • Best Times: Visit during late spring or early fall for the ideal weather.
  • What to Bring: Swimwear, sunscreen, and a hat for sun protection.
  • Directions: Zhuhai is easily accessible via road from major cities in Guangdong, about a 2-hour drive from Guangzhou.
